Sexual dysfunction can take many forms, rooted in physical or psychological concerns. It can impact one or more members of an intimate relationship. Broadly speaking, sexual dysfunction refers to issues that prevent enjoyment during the sexual response cycle. There are four stages to this cycle, including:

  • Desire and Motivation
  • Arousal
  • Orgasm
  • Resolution

Difficulty with any of these aspects of sexual intimacy can indicate a form of sexual dysfunction. When these difficulties appear consistently, it’s time to speak to one of our professionals. There are many ways that sexual dysfunction can appear and even more reasons why the difficulty exists. These issues may appear before sex but can also occur during and after. There are four broad categories that sexual dysfunction falls into:

  • Anorgasmia: This is an orgasmic disorder that occurs when someone cannot reach orgasm.
  • Dyspareunia: Pain that occurs during intercourse
  • Hypoactive Sexual Desire Disorder: Unusually low sexual desire or drive
  • Sexual Arousal Disorder: Difficulty becoming interested in sex.

Current statistics reveal that sexual dysfunction occurs in approximately 30-40% of all women. The complaint usually involves a lack of desire to have sex. Sexual dysfunction tends to occur more frequently in older women but can impact anyone of any age. These conditions can occur intermittently or can become chronic.

Treatment of sexual dysfunction can involve numerous approaches. One of the most basic involves exploring new arousal techniques with your sexual partners. Changing up your sexual routine can be helpful, or including erotic materials or sensual activities. Counseling can be helpful regardless of the cause and is the most useful when the issues are psychological in origin. Hormone therapy, pain management, and various medications are also available to help you overcome sexual dysfunction.

One of the most important things you can do to manage sexual dysfunction is to take steps to prevent it. This starts with a healthy diet, frequent exercise, and proper body weight management. Studies have shown that excessive use of drugs and alcohol can lead to problems with sexual health, as well.
